We are talking about the downing of the International Airlines of Ukraine by the Iranian military Boeing in January 2020. The statement was also supported by representatives of Canada, Sweden and the United Kingdom.

This is stated in a statement on the website of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s of Ukraine, UA reports.

The diplomats reminded that Iran must fulfill its international legal obligations to carry out reparations in full and called for negotiations by the end of the year.

If Iran continues to avoid negotiations with the group, the Coordination Group will have no choice but to seriously consider other actions and measures to address this issue under international law.

The plane of Ukraine International Airlines was shot down by the Iranian military with two surface-to-air missiles. All 176 people on board were killed, including 11 Ukrainians. Most of the victims were citizens of Iran and Canada.
